Confetti Chicken Spaghetti Recipe

Provided By
Great recipe for a crowd. This recipe also freezes well.

Ingredients
  • 3 1/2 pounds chicken
  • 5 cups water
  • 1 cube chicken bouillon
  • 1 cup onion, diced
  • 1 cup celery, diced
  • 1 green pepper, diced
  • 1/2 clove garlic, crushed
  • 1 can diced tomatoes (14.5 oz can)
  • 1/2 cup butter
  • 1 can tomato soup
  • 1 can cream of mushroom soup
  • 1 can olives, chopped (optional)
  • 1 tablespoon Worcestershire sauce
  • 1 1/2 teaspoons oregano
  • 1 tablespoon chili powder
  • salt and pepper, to taste
  • 16 ounces spaghetti
  • 1/2 cup Cheddar cheese, shredded
Directions
PREP
1.5 hrs
COOK
45 mins
READY IN
2.5 hrs
  • Boil chicken pieces in 5 cups salted water.
  • Remove chicken from pot and set aside. Boil remaining water down to 2 cups.
  • Add chicken bouillon, onion, celery, green pepper and garlic; simmer 30 minutes.
  • Add tomatoes, butter, cream of mushroom soup, tomato soup, olives, Worcestershire sauce, oregano, chili powder, salt and pepper. Simmer until well mixed.
  • Meanwhile, cook spaghetti according to package; drain. Add to above mixture.
  • Remove chicken from bones and cube. Add chicken to pasta mixture. Add Cheddar cheese.
  • Place in casserole dish and refrigerate overnight.
  • Bake at 350 degrees for 45 minutes.

"We loved this dish! I used boneless chicken thighs simmered until done. Rathr than t ake the time to reduce the broth, I measured out two cups and added some chicken base for richness. The rest of the broth went to chicken soup. I followed the rest of the recipe as written, including the chopped can of black olives, but added a drained can of corn for color and flavor. This is a winner I'll be coming back to, time and again. Thank you!"
